Market Trends Overview for Financial Advertisers and Wealth Managers
The market for risk tolerance and goals discovery processes is shaped by several converging trends:
- Digital transformation: Investors expect intuitive digital tools that evolve with their changing financial profiles. Automated questionnaires, biometrics, and AI-enhanced insights streamline discovery.
- Regulatory pressures: Compliance with fiduciary duties and suitability standards requires documented, transparent processes.
- Behavioral finance integration: Understanding non-quantitative risk preferences and life goals improves product fit and client satisfaction.
- Personalization at scale: Wealth managers increasingly rely on data-driven segmentation and automated workflows to serve diverse client bases cost-effectively.

Strategy Framework — Step-by-Step
Step 1: Define Clear Objectives
- Establish goals for client engagement, data accuracy, and compliance adherence.
- Align with marketing KPIs like lead quality and conversion rates.
Step 2: Develop a User-Centric Discovery Experience
- Design interactive questionnaires that blend quantitative scoring and qualitative inputs.
- Use plain language and avoid jargon to improve completion rates.
Step 3: Integrate Behavioral Finance Insights
- Include psychometric assessments and scenario-based questions.
- Capture emotional and cognitive risk dimensions that traditional metrics miss.
Step 4: Employ Technology for Seamless Data Capture
- Implement digital forms with real-time validation and adaptive questioning.
- Use backend analytics to flag inconsistencies and update profiles dynamically.
Step 5: Package the Process as a Value-Added Service
- Position the discovery as a collaborative, educational journey rather than a formality.
- Highlight personalization benefits and align messaging with client aspirations.
Step 6: Train Advisors in Communication & Compliance
- Provide scripts and compliance checklists to ensure transparency.
- Use role-play and feedback loops to improve client conversations.
Step 7: Monitor & Optimize Continuously
- Collect feedback and usage data to refine questionnaires and workflows.

Risks, Compliance & Ethics (YMYL Guardrails, Disclaimers, Pitfalls)
The risk tolerance and goals discovery process falls under Your Money Your Life (YMYL) content category and requires strict adherence to:
- Transparency: Clearly explain how data is collected, used, and protected.
- Accuracy: Avoid misleading claims; ensure financial terms are precise.
- Fairness: Respect investor differences without bias or discrimination.
- Compliance: Follow standards set by regulators like SEC.gov and MiFID II.
- Ethical marketing: Avoid overpromising returns or misrepresenting services.

Common pitfalls include using overly complex language, neglecting behavioral factors, and failing to update discovery tools regularly.
